MyMarketPulse (mymarketpulse.com) has unveiled its analysis for January 2025, focusing on the property market trends in Pinellas County, Florida.
The report shows that the Median Sale Price in Pinellas County reached $415,000 as of January 2025, marking a decrease of 7.8% over the previous month and a 3.5% drop compared to a year ago.
During this period, 790 homes were sold in the area, reflecting a decrease 20.8% compared to the month beforeand and an increase of 23.1% from the same month in the previous year.
Furthermore, homes in Pinellas County were on the market for an average of 42 days before selling, reflecting an increase of 1 day days month-over-month and an increase of 3 days day year-over-year.
Currently, with a Market Pulse Score of 95, Pinellas County’s real estate market appears to be experiencing a downtrend.
